June 2025 monthly summary for developer work focusing on features and repository alignment with business goals. In openhab/openhab-distro, the key delivery this month was a user-facing upgrade alert for the Linky Binding v2 migration. The alert informs users about the upgrade, outlines refactoring implications, notes the bridge device requirement, and links to the Readme for detailed instructions. This proactive guidance reduces upgrade friction and support questions by setting correct expectations and providing a clear path to successful migration. No major bugs were reported or fixed this month.
